I am not sure this is all of them but its a start I suppose. Ager, Alm, Bregenzer Ach, Breitach, Danube, Dornbirner Ach, Drava, Enns, Erlauf, Fischa, Gail, Glan, Gölsen, Gurk, Ill, Inn, Isar, Kamp, Kitzbühler Ache, Krems (Lower Austria), Krems (Upper Austria), Lech, Leitha, Loisach, Lužnice, Morava/March, Mura, Mürz, Piesting, Pinka, Rába, Rhine, Saalach, Salza, Salzach, Sill, Thaya, Tiroler Achen, Traisen, Traun (Danube), Vils (Lech), Wien, Ybbs, Ziller.

What are major bodies of water in Austria?

Rivers are important in landlocked Austria. The Danube is the largest river. The Rhine and Elbe are also large but have much less water flow in Austria. Other rivers include the Thaya, Leitha, Raab, and Drau. Bodensee or Lake Contance is on the border of Austria and Switzerland. There is also the Inn River which flows through Innsbruck. The Salzach, Traun, and Enns flow into the Inn River.
